Ellery Eskelin, a renowned figure in the world of avant-garde jazz, delivers an electrifying live experience with "One Great Night...Live." Released on June 29, 2009, under the hatOLOGY label, this album captures the essence of Eskelin's dynamic performances, blending free jazz and avant-garde elements into a cohesive and captivating whole. With a runtime of 1 hour and 9 minutes, the album features seven tracks, each recorded live, showcasing Eskelin's mastery of improvisation and his ability to push the boundaries of traditional jazz.
From the opening notes of "The Decider" to the final chords of "Half a Chance," Eskelin's saxophone weaves through complex compositions, demonstrating his technical prowess and innovative approach. Tracks like "For No Good Reason" and "Instant Counterpoint" highlight his ability to create intricate melodies and harmonies, while "Coordinated Universal Time" and "Split the Difference" showcase his skill in blending structured and free-form jazz elements. Each piece is a testament to Eskelin's unique style, making "One Great Night...Live" a standout addition to any jazz enthusiast's collection.
